Abstract

A cascaded H-bridge inverter and a method for handling a fault thereof are provided. An output voltage or an output power of each of N solar panels is detected by a controller. In a case that the output voltage of at least one of the N solar panels is lower than a preset voltage, or that the output power of at least one of the N solar panels is lower than a preset power, the controller controls a corresponding switching device to be switched off, and changes a set value of a voltage across a capacitor in the direct current side. Then, the controller controls a corresponding H-bridge module to perform inverting by taking the set value of the voltage across the capacitor in the direct current side as an input value, so that a total output modulation voltage of the cascaded H-bridge inverter meets a preset condition.
